ZIP Code 49064 (Van Buren County, Michigan) is home to about 3,670 residents. The median household income of $61,863 is below the Van Buren County median ($66,902).
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 49064's population declined 3.9% from 3,818 to 3,670, while its median gross rent rose 12.8% from $670 to $756.
Owners occupy 75.1% of the area's occupied homes. The median resident is 43.3 years old.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 3,818 | $57,148 | $128,600 | $670 |
| 2020 | 3,698 | $67,656 | $134,200 | $772 |
| 2021 | 3,795 | $59,932 | $136,300 | $750 |
| 2022 | 3,744 | $62,788 | $154,700 | $706 |
| 2023 | 3,670 | $61,863 | $163,400 | $756 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
